Elevated ALT and Bilirubin: Diagnostic Approach
The combination of ALT 60 IU/L (mild elevation, approximately 2x upper limit of normal) and bilirubin 2.8 mg/dL indicates hepatocellular injury with hyperbilirubinemia, most commonly caused by viral hepatitis, nonalcoholic fatty liver disease (NAFLD), alcohol-induced liver disease, or drug-induced liver injury. 1
Pattern Recognition
Your laboratory pattern shows:
- Mild ALT elevation (<5x upper limit of normal, classified as mild hepatocellular injury) 1
- Elevated total bilirubin (2.8 mg/dL, normal <1.2 mg/dL) suggesting either hepatocellular dysfunction or cholestasis 1, 2
Critical first step: Fractionate the bilirubin into direct (conjugated) and indirect (unconjugated) components to distinguish between hepatocellular disease versus other causes. 1
Differential Diagnosis by Bilirubin Type
If Predominantly Unconjugated (Indirect) Bilirubin:
- Gilbert's syndrome (most common, affects 5-10% of population): Conjugated bilirubin should be <20-30% of total bilirubin, typically with bilirubin rarely exceeding 4-5 mg/dL 1
- Hemolysis: Check complete blood count, reticulocyte count, haptoglobin, and LDH 1
- Medication-induced: Review all current medications 1
If Predominantly Conjugated (Direct) Bilirubin (>35% of total):
This indicates true hepatocellular disease or cholestasis. 1 Proceed with comprehensive hepatocellular injury workup. 1
Systematic Evaluation for Hepatocellular Injury
First-Line Serologic Testing (Order Immediately):
Viral hepatitis panel: 1
- Hepatitis A IgM antibody
- Hepatitis B surface antigen (HBsAg) and core antibody IgM (HBcAb-IgM)
- Hepatitis C antibody (consider HCV-RNA if high suspicion)
Metabolic liver disease screening: 1
- Assess for NAFLD risk factors (obesity, diabetes, metabolic syndrome)
- Alcohol use history (AST:ALT ratio >2 suggests alcohol-induced disease; <1 suggests NAFLD) 1
Medication/toxin review: 1
- All prescription medications
- Over-the-counter drugs
- Herbal supplements
- Recent acetaminophen use
Second-Line Testing (If Initial Workup Unrevealing):
- Autoimmune hepatitis: Antinuclear antibody (ANA), anti-smooth muscle antibody 1
- Hereditary hemochromatosis: Serum iron, ferritin, transferrin saturation 1
- Wilson disease (especially if age <40): Ceruloplasmin, 24-hour urine copper 1
- Alpha-1 antitrypsin deficiency: Alpha-1 antitrypsin level and phenotype 1
Imaging Considerations
Obtain right upper quadrant ultrasound to: 1
- Detect hepatic steatosis (sensitivity 84.8%, specificity 93.6% for moderate-severe fatty infiltration)
- Exclude biliary obstruction if alkaline phosphatase is also elevated
- Assess for structural liver disease
Clinical Context Modifiers
Check for Synthetic Liver Function:
- Albumin level 1, 2
- Prothrombin time/INR (if prolonged, attempt vitamin K supplementation before attributing to liver disease) 1
- These are actual markers of hepatic function, unlike ALT which only indicates injury 1, 2
Assess Disease Severity:
- Mild ALT elevation with bilirubin 2.8 mg/dL warrants close follow-up but typically does not require urgent intervention if patient is asymptomatic and synthetic function is preserved 1
- If patient has symptoms, evidence of chronic liver disease, or decompensation, expedite complete evaluation 1
Common Pitfalls to Avoid
- Don't assume Gilbert's syndrome without confirming unconjugated hyperbilirubinemia (<20-30% conjugated fraction); misdiagnosis leads to missed hepatocellular disease 1
- Don't overlook non-hepatic causes of AST elevation (cardiac, muscle, hemolysis) if AST is disproportionately elevated compared to ALT 1
- Don't ignore medication history: Drug-induced liver injury is an uncommon but important cause of this pattern 1
- Recognize that 20% of HBsAg-positive patients may have normal ALT despite active disease, so don't exclude viral hepatitis based solely on mild elevation 3
